Check out this nice work of Photographer Matus Toth that he did for Czech magazine Dolce Vita.

Matus Toth stepped on a photography path early on in his life. Born in 1981, fourteen years old Matus was admitted to School of Applied Arts in his hometown Bratislava, Slovakia. Four years later he moved to Prague and graduated at FAMU's, photography department in 2005.

Gorgeous Black and White interior full of Design Icons

 
This flat is outstanding - celan, bright and full of great design icons of the 50s / 60s.
There is Eames lounge chair, Paul Kjaerholm´s PK22 chair, Paul Henningsens lights, Arne Jacobsen´s chairs and many more. Also my favorite danish modern teak pieces. 
Im in love with black flooring and contrasting white walls - it works perfectly here.
